Hooters hotties took to the Broward Center for the Performing Arts on Tuesday night, July 8, for a chance to win Miss Hooter’s International. Of the 130 bronzed bodies from all over the world, only one could be most worthy. Sara Hoots, from San Antonio, TX took the crown. The 12th Annual Miss Hooter’s International event wasn’t just a celebration of beauty, but also the 25th anniversary of the first Hooters, which opened in Clearwater, FL in Oct. 1983.

A 5-year-old boy slipped out of the Imagination Station child care center unnoticed Tuesday afternoon, crossed two busy streets and wandered to a restaurant on the Interstate 35E service road in 100-degree heat. Employees of Hooters found the child safe about 5:20 p.m. He left the child care center in the 2300 block of San Jacinto Boulevard, crossed the Interstate 35E northbound service road and Dallas Drive, bought a soft drink at a service station and walked to Hooters, where an employee found him in the parking lot and called police.

March 27, 2007 -- THE folks who run Hooters may be the world's biggest boobs - for kissing off a chance to get Pam Anderson into one of their restaurants. People for the Ethical Treatment of Animals wanted to book the Hooters on West 56th Street for a private party on April 17 feting "Committed: A Rabble-Rouser's Memoir," the new book by PETA honcho Dan Mathews, and planned to serve veggie Buffalo wings. But Hooters suits put the kibosh on the idea on grounds that the organization is too politically charged and controversial.

A Portland businessman plans to open a Hooters restaurant downtown, bringing the franchise to the state for the first time. Maine is one of only four states that doesn't have a Hooters, a chain known for its hot wings, owl logo and waitresses in snug, brief uniforms. Michael Harris, owner of the Stadium Restaurant at 504 Congress St., e-mailed a long letter to city officials and councilors Wednesday, detailing his yearlong effort to bring a franchise restaurant to his site in Portland.

THE American Hooters chain will make a second attempt to crack the Australian market when it opens two of its restaurants in Sydney later this year. The restaurant and bar, better known for its skimpily dressed waitresses than its burgers, will open in Parramatta in July and Cronulla in December. There are also plans to expand to the Gold Coast and two other Sydney locations in 2007. While there are more than 400 locations world-wide, a previous attempt to open in Australia in 1997 was far from successful. A lieutenant in the Greeneville Fire Department has been suspended without pay after he allegedly violated a work rule by taking photos of a female Hooters restaurant employee on city fire hall property. Lt. Frank Newton was suspended without pay for three consecutive shifts, after he allegedly took pictures, apparently in a fire department facility, of a waitress from a Hooters restaurant. Efforts to reach Newton this morning were not successful.
